Cisco Systems, Inc
MAC address prefix 10:E3:76 is registered to Cisco Systems, Inc in the IEEE OUI registry. Any device whose MAC address begins with 10:E3:76 has a network interface built by Cisco Systems, Inc. This prefix (the OUI, or Organizationally Unique Identifier) is assigned by the IEEE and is the first three octets of the address — it covers every MAC from 10:E3:76:00:00:00 to 10:E3:76:FF:FF:FF.

- How do I find the manufacturer of a MAC address?
- Take the first three octets of the address — in 10:E3:76:00:00:00 that is 10:E3:76 — and look that prefix up in the IEEE OUI registry. If the second-lowest bit of the first octet is set, the address is locally administered (a randomized or private MAC), which belongs to no manufacturer and will not resolve; modern phones and laptops use these by default on each network.
